如何实现打开工作簿就自动运行VBA代码?

时间:2022-10-12 06:23:14 

如下图所示的工作表,我希望在打开该工作簿时,用户能看到一条关于该工作簿用途的提示消息,如何编写VBA代码?

如何实现打开工作簿就自动运行VBA代码?

答:有两种实现方法。

第一种,使用Workbook_Open事件。代码如下:

Private Sub Workbook_Open()

MsgBox “本工作簿用于记录个人私密信息,外人请勿观看!”

End Sub

注意,该代码一定要在ThisWorkbook模块中,如下图所示。

如何实现打开工作簿就自动运行VBA代码?

第二种,使用Auto_Open()事件。在VBE中,插入一个标准模块,输入下面的代码:

Sub Auto_Open()

MsgBox “本工作簿用于记录个人私密信息,外人请勿观看!”

End Sub

注意,该代码在标准模块中,且过程名为Auto_Open,如下图所示。

如何实现打开工作簿就自动运行VBA代码?

用途

使用该方法,可以在打开工作簿时:

1.给用户提示,无论是警告提示还是操作提示。

2.自动加载自定义的内容,包括定制的界面。

3.加密工作簿,只有用户输入正确的密码,才能打开工作簿。

标签:excel使用技巧,excel入门教程,excel表格的公式,Excel教程
0
投稿

猜你喜欢

  • 神舟战神Z7T怎么重装系统?重装神舟战神Z7T系统的方法

    2023-06-04 15:16:43
  • excel如何快速删除掉所有的文本框?

    2022-01-31 16:44:18
  • word表格如何自动排序生成序号

    2022-03-15 13:28:53
  • 如何将一个文字(Word)档案转换成资料图片( JPEG)格式

    2023-03-15 10:04:39
  • word页面背景纹理怎么设置

    2023-03-27 05:07:49
  • Excel2016表头制作技巧

    2022-03-10 18:22:56
  • Word 2010文档内容控件的使用方法

    2023-05-05 07:40:56
  • word2013把文字倒过来显示的操作步骤

    2022-04-29 20:59:02
  • WPS文字文档到Office2003中Word打开格式变了怎么办?

    2023-12-08 17:32:55
  • 利用word画虚线,画折线图,画曲线图的方法

    2023-06-06 07:48:27
  • excel怎么输入绝对引用符号

    2023-08-31 18:03:56
  • Apple Music 音质怎么样,是无损吗?

    2023-11-29 14:48:23
  • 3种方法供你参考 在Word中如何画横线和下划线

    2023-05-07 09:35:27
  • 如何将日期和时间添加到Word 2010文档?

    2023-09-01 22:43:39
  • Win10 1909默认安装盘怎么修改?Win10 1909默认安装盘修改教程

    2023-11-10 19:31:20
  • word 斜线表头如何制作 word斜线表头命令的具体位置

    2023-11-18 04:25:11
  • word中如何制作文字双行合一

    2022-05-26 21:48:49
  • Win10系统连接上网络但是不能上网是什么问题?

    2023-07-28 20:13:47
  • EXCEL 2007中如何在折线图中插入标题及横竖坐标名称

    2023-02-08 21:35:33
  • 用分页符在Word长篇文档中定义多个不同页眉

    2022-10-12 21:21:33
  • asp之家 电脑教程 m.aspxhome.com